The Ironhorse Bicycle Classic started coming up to Silverton in 1972 to race the “Ironhorse” steam engine of the Durango Silverton Narrow Guage Railroad. This year will be the 55th year of the event which brings 2200-3000 cyclists up over two mountain passes down into the heart of Silverton ending in Memorial Park.
